Abstract

A stochastic model simulating the life cycle of anadromous salmonids that mimics the basic mechanisms regulating populations of Pacific salmon Oncorhynchus is presented. The model's predictions are expressed in probabilistic terms. The model is designed to use inputs from more detailed models for specific life stages, in combination with a minimum number of empirically based parameters. -from Authors
